The report highlights Sri Lanka Telecom PLC's performance and sustainability initiatives for the fiscal year 2011. The company launched its nationwide network modernization project, 'i-Sri Lanka,' to upgrade its copper-based access network with fiber optics, significantly enhancing broadband speeds. Financially, the Group achieved a record revenue of Rs 50.95 billion, representing a 1.4% growth, and a profit after tax of Rs 4.78 billion. On the sustainability front, the company distributed 118,222 books to schools across the country in collaboration with the Asia Foundation. Additionally, its subsidiary Mobitel demonstrated 4G LTE technology for the first time in South Asia, achieving data speeds of up to 96 Mbps.
